Summer is a great time to rekindle your romance and reignite your intimacy! It’s a season of
fun and adventure, when many couples reconnect through shared time together. There are
no rules for how to create special new memories; just focus on spending time with one
another and the love you have for each other
There are so many ways to bring intimacy back to the forefront of your marriage. Here are a
few tips for deepening intimacy and truly enriching your relationship.
START DATING EACH OTHER AGAIN
Summer is the perfect opportunity to start dating one another again. Because there are so
many fantastic date options when the weather is warm, there will be plenty of shared
activities to choose from. Whether you want to attend a concert in the park or go out for ice
cream at your favorite college haunt, there are more than enough adventures to go on
together.
.
NURTURE EMOTIONAL INTIMACY
Emotional intimacy is an important step toward rekindling physical intimacy, especially if
you’ve been feeling distant from your spouse for a while. When you have true emotional
intimacy in your relationship, you feel that you know each other at the deepest possible
level. There’s a beautiful sense of mutual understanding you simply don’t have with anyone
else.
.
CHECK IN WITH YOUR EMOTIONAL SAFETY
A crucial part of intimacy in marriage is emotional safety. If there have been long standing
hurts in your relationship, or if you’ve been feeling like roommates, then you need to check in
with your emotional safety. How are you both feeling about spending time together? How
can you help each other feel safe enough to be vulnerable?
SPEND MORE TIME IN THE BEDROOM
If possible, spend more time in the bedroom with your spouse. It’s true that your sex life will
ebb and flow with the seasons, so if you’re able, focus on intentionally incorporating more
physical intimacy this summer.
GET SOME REST TOGETHER
The summer season isn’t just time for nonstop activity. It’s also a great time to catch up on
rest. Maybe you’re coming out of a particularly busy time in your life. You might just need to
reconnect with intimacy through rest. Take long naps together. Go for a leisurely walk. Sit
together and catch up on your favorite TV shows. Whatever you decide, making rest a
priority can help you approach your intimacy with a fresh perspective.
